It is very important that you double-check your website for broken links before you publish the pages. Nothing frustrates visitors more than clicking for a page they want and getting an error page instead. You can either check links manually, or use a program that will scan the website for you to report links that are broken.

Avoid using a variety of fonts on your site. You must also consider how different fonts appear on the standard computer screen; smaller serif fonts (Times New Roman, for example) are somewhat hard to read. A lot of sites use Verdana since it isn’t hard to read when it’s any color or size.

Check Links

Check links carefully before you include them on your site. Make sure the links all lead to valid web addresses. Complete your error check before uploading your site and going live. This is important, as visitors who click on your links expecting useful information, only to find a 404 page, will leave your site in disgust. The prevent this from happening to your site, check links frequently.

If you are building a basic website, then a site hosts design tools are fine, but it is not something you want to completely rely on. It is ideal that you add an element of uniqueness and personality to your website. This will mean that you need come up with new design elements that are not obtainable by using the provided options of the host’s WYSIWYG editor.

If you want to build an excellent website, give Adobe Dreamweaver a try. This program is easy for even the least skilled amateur. You can add many different features, create various templates and layouts, and test how your site will look once it’s loaded onto a permanent server.
